Greater Birmingham
Comprising: the present metropolitan county of the West Midlands, excluding Coventry which the Time Party proposes should return to Warwickshire and thus be part of Mercia.
- City of Wolverhampton
- Walsall
- Dudley
- Sandwell
- City of Birmingham
- Solihull

- Area: 310 sq miles
- Capital: City of Birmingham
- Population: 2.5 million
- Demonym: Birminghamian
- Airport: Birmingham
- Background: Birmingham received city status in 1889. The West Midlands metropolitan county was created in 1974.
